为什么过不了编译

#include<bits/stdc++.h>
using namespace std;
struct note
{
int x,y;
}a[1005],b[1005];
bool cmp(const note&aa,const note&bb)
{
if(aa.x==bb.x)return aa.y<bb.y;
else return aa.x<bb.x;
// if(min(aa.x,aa.y)==min(bb.x,bb.y))return max(aa.x,aa.y)<max(bb.x,bb.y);
// else return min(aa.x,aa.y)<min(bb.x,bb.y);
}
int n,m,ans;
int main()
{
// freopen("guide.in","r",stdin);
// freopen("guide.out","w",stdout);
scanf("%d%d",&m,&n);
for(int i=1;i<=n;i++)
scanf("%d%d",&a[i].x,&a[i].y);
for(int i=1;i<=n;i++)
scanf("%d%d",&b[i].x,&b[i].y);
sort(a+1,a+n+1,cmp);
sort(b+1,b+n+1,cmp);
int j=1;
for(int i=1;i<=n;i++)
{
// cout<<i<<" "<<j<<": "<<ans<<"\n";
if(j==n)break;
while(1)
{
if(j==n)break;
if(a[i].x<=b[j].x&&a[i].y<=b[j].y)
{
j++;
ans++;
break;
}
j++;
}
}
cout<<ans+1;
return 0;
}

全部评论
你就不会贴个报错信息?
点赞 回复 分享
发布于 2018-10-29 20:42
同上
点赞 回复 分享
发布于 2018-10-30 10:43
太长不看
点赞 回复 分享
发布于 2018-10-30 10:54
给你推荐一本书,代码整洁之道
点赞 回复 分享
发布于 2018-10-30 11:02

相关推荐

1.&nbsp;事件概述3月10日下午,华为在“心声社区”发布长达6500字通报,曝光72名正式员工及19名非雇员在非雇员招聘中存在徇私舞弊行为,多人出卖公司信息资产获利,引发热议。-&nbsp;“非雇员”一般指华为OD员工,与人力服务公司签劳动合同,以派遣方式到华为工作,薪资待遇与华为内部员工基本一致,可通过考核转正。2.&nbsp;相关传言与真相华为相关人士称暂无官方回应,很多传言细节不准确。&nbsp;华为成都研究所员工透露,此次通报主要涉及成都研究所的数据存储部门,整个数据存储业务约100余人,此次明文通报除名辞退或通报批评的有62名,“很多部门基本全开除”&nbsp;。网传任正非亲赴成都、封楼抓人等消息不实。早在2024年年中,就有...
七安有出处嘛:省流:任正非亲赴成都等消息不实,2024 年年中就有人举报了;涉及36名违规当事人,其中有13人被除名;10人有主动申报情节或情节较严重的,予以辞退处理;另有13人被劝退、个人职级降3等。另外还有26名相关管理责任人作为直接或间接管理者,被处以个人职级降6等,冻结个人涨薪、职级晋升、干部向上任命,冻结期6—12个月不等;若下属违规偶发,则仅通报批评。并没有释放100HC😂😂😂
点赞 评论 收藏
分享
01-17 10:48
门头沟学院 Java
xxxxOxo:这公司幽默得很,要了简历半天一点动静都没有,过一会就给你发个邮件让你做测试,做完又没后文了,纯溜人
点赞 评论 收藏
分享
评论
点赞
收藏
分享

创作者周榜

更多
牛客网
牛客企业服务